Weibo Gaming and Fnatic every had one ultimate likelihood to succeed in the Worlds 2023 Knockout Stage, one would make it by means of whereas the opposite would head dwelling.
Regardless of a constructive begin for Fnatic within the best-of-three as they snatched sport one, sequence favorites Weibo stepped as much as declare sport two earlier than flexing their muscular tissues and utterly dominating the Europeans in sport three.

Weibo closed out the sequence in type after a Sport 1 loss.
As soon as the sequence was over, Weibo’s mid laner Li “Xiaohu” Yuan-Hao and Fnatic’s head coach Tomáš “Nightshare” Kněžínek took questions from the media.
The previous was already trying ahead to the knockout stage, explaining how his workforce will purpose “to have an excellent decide/ban section and, after that, play the sport confidently” to proceed their run. Xiaohu would favor to “focus extra on our personal efficiency” fairly than worrying about their potential opponent’s capabilities.
The three-time MSI winner was requested about sport one, the place Weibo’s blip in efficiency noticed them initially fall behind within the sequence:
“Within the first sport we didn’t handle to have an excellent draft, within the decide/ban section we simply opened the Orianna to our opponents… it actually feels that by way of particular person means we had been positively not weaker than the opponents so we simply concentrated extra on our video games after that.”
Nightshare had a “nice trip” by means of Worlds 2023
On the opposite facet of the Rift, Fnatic head coach Nightshare solely joined his facet earlier this 12 months forward of the Spring Cut up after the workforce had skilled a disastrous winter. They then confirmed gradual enchancment all year long, ultimately ending runners-up within the LEC season finals and making their Worlds look.
On the rollercoaster that’s teaching Fnatic, Nightshare says he’s had a “nice trip,” including that the workforce is “on an excellent upward trajectory.”
“Though it may be a rollercoaster, I’ve been having fun with it.”
The upward momentum has stalled after the Weibo loss. Sport three was a very weak level, one the place Fnatic’s Alistar decide drew on the spot criticism and struggled to have any influence in a tough lane versus Caitlyn and Lux. On the decide, Nightshare revealed that “finally Trymbi selected to go for Alistar, so we went Alistar.”
“I believe the decide isn’t the perfect, but when we had been truly enjoying a bit higher towards the Caitlyn/Lux we might’ve nonetheless been very a lot within the sport… It’s a must to surrender XP, CS, and simply do all the things in your energy to truly keep wholesome and simply anticipate a gank”
He added that the Caitlyn/Lux picks had stunned him as they hadn’t seen Weibo select it both in scrims or by means of scouting, and Fnatic “had been discussing if we must always respect ban it, however we selected to not.”

G2 is as soon as once more the primary goal transferring ahead
Requested how the workforce has developed by means of the 12 months and what expectations there now are for 2014, Nightshare appeared optimistic.
“Numerous the gamers and the all of workers at Fnatic truly realizes that we made an enormous step… We simply wish to do higher each cut up, yearly and principally now subsequent cut up we wish to rival G2. We wish to go head-to-head with G2. If Europe has two robust groups, it’ll assist the area itself.”

Subsequent 12 months we’ll be higher!
“The imaginative and prescient for subsequent 12 months is: let’s rival G2, let’s make two groups which might be extremely robust in Europe and let’s carry the entire competitiveness of the area and let’s attempt to on the subsequent Worlds.”
He added that dealing with the strain of the match is a key studying from Fnatic’s Worlds expertise, significantly “as a result of the setting is de facto powerful.”
“Mainly you’re in a lodge room, and the lodge room is made for just one particular person, and also you’re there as a workforce, as twelve individuals, and in case you spend lots of time in such an in depth setting with individuals the stress will construct up. It’s the best aggressive match on the planet, so all the things issues, each click on issues, all the things you say and the way you say it issues. So principally the largest studying level for us is how can we deal with the strain coming into the subsequent Worlds.”
Lastly, Nighshare shared his realisation about how Western groups can beat LPL and LCK sides, insisting that “each sport is determined within the first quarter-hour” so “it’s important to decide one thing that’s robust early sport as a result of they are going to battle you to dying.”
“Now we perceive a bit extra why G2 had been practising this manner; why they had been selecting such aggressive picks and why they had been making an attempt to win or lose the video games in quarter-hour. It’s giving us path for what we ought to be doing within the subsequent cut up and the way we ought to be getting ready – not only for LEC however finally for Worlds.”
